Transaction abb37c21e3a02758ca7e2382432a0f264d5faa91f36fa3d56755c2984a851bc3

2 Input
1 Outputs
  • abb37c21e3a02758ca7e2382432a0f264d5faa91f36fa3d56755c2984a851bc3:0
  • value  4308607
    address  35cFiBXCBdYNYXtaEqyuCDu1LLoK4zED8A